FITB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2019 in Review

780 of the 5,075 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B) for Q4 2019, worth a combined $17.3B — up 11% from $15.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 118 funds opened new FITB posit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 66 holders — while 209 added to existing stakes and 316 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$426M. The largest seller was Millennium Management, cutting an estimated $131M.
